    Default Coyote Gulch?

    Can anyone tell me about Mark Tucker and Coyote Gulch as a builder? Good, bad, so-so? Have some builds about ready and would like to get some suggestions/recommendations. Kinda paranoid about shipping my stuff clear across the country (live in Montana). Mark's relatively close. Any input would be greatly appreciated.

    Mark built my RPK74 and I couldn't have been happier. He didn't take as long as many other smiths were quoting and the price was right too. You can see my RPK on his website but I thought I'd include a pic.

    The finish he put on the rifle was beautiful. My rifle was not a cut and dry build either. Mixed nationality of parts to fit together and other issues I needed a Pro to sort out and he did a great job. Too bad I have to ship it out, I sold it.
